A 21-year-old man killed in a car crash on the A44 has been named.
Leonard Parker, of Cornish Road, in Chipping Norton, was a passenger in a white Peugeot 306 which crashed on the A44 north of Woodstock at the junction with the B4027 to Glympton at 10.55pm on Saturday.
A 17-year-old boy, also in the Peugeot, received minor injuries and was treated at the John Radcliffe Hospital.
The 23-year-old driver, who suffered back injuries in the crash, was arrested last night on suspicion of causing death by dangerous driving.
A man and a woman in a silver Astra which was also involved in the crash, were not injured.
